Georgia Pritchett

Georgia is a multi-award-winning comedy and drama writer, who has five Emmys, five Writers Guild awards, a Golden Globe, a Producer’s Guild award and a BAFTA. She is currently a writer and co-executive producer on HBO’s critically acclaimed show, Succession, now in its third season.
Georgia was the co-executive producer and writer on the HBO multi Emmy-winning show Veep which recently completed its seventh series. She has also written for Miranda and The Thick of It, Tracy Ullman, Have I Got News for You, Smack the Pony, Not Going Out, Graham Norton, Jo Brand, Shaun the Sheep, Wallace and Gromit and several other real, fictional and occasionally plasticine people.
She has written five Wilf the Mighty Worrier books for children and in 2021 published her memoir My Mess is A Bit of a Life.
